One reason the sections I wrote don't follow the template format is
that many of them were done before the standard template was
implemented.
But the main reason I continue to prefer my format is that I find the
results of the template unreadable. It crowds the page with irrelevant
information "this is a definition", "these are examples", "these are
keywords", and the actual part that needs to be highlighted, namely
the word being defined, is lost in a sea of pointless headings.
If and when the template is needed for some eventual automatic
processing of the content, then I will be happy for the pages under my
direct responsibility to be reformatted into ugly format, but for the
time being please leave them in readable form.
